| Manufacturer | FANUC |
|---|---|
| Product Line | Series 16 |
| Part Number | A16B-2202-0850 |
| Weight | 1.56 lbs (0.71 kg) |
| Product | CPU PCB |
| Number of Axis | 6 |
| Optional Axis | 2 |
| Slots | Plugged In |
| Number of Slots | 7 |
| Maximum Ambient Temperature | 60 degrees Celsius |
| Minimum Ambient Temperature | 0 degrees Celsius |
| Maximum Ambient Operating Humidity | 80% (non-condensing) |
| Maximum Ambient Storage Humidity | 80% (non-condensing) |
| Maximum Operating Altitude | 1000 meters above sea level |
| Protection Class | IP20 |
The FANUC A16B-2202-0850 CPU PCB is engineered for advanced control solutions in automation settings. This unit manages up to 6 axes and allows for the integration of 2 additional optional axes, providing enhanced versatility.
With 7 slots for plugging in modules, it enhances connectivity and expansion potential. Weighing in at 0.69 kg, this module is relatively lightweight, allowing for easier installation in various setups. The operational temperature range ensures functionality under varying conditions, specified from 0 degrees Celsius to a maximum of 60 degrees Celsius.
Humidity management is also a key consideration, as this PCB operates effectively at relative humidity levels of 80% or less, both during operation and storage. It is suitable for use at altitudes up to 1000 meters above sea level without performance degradation. With a protection class rating of IP20, the unit is designed to shield internal components from solid objects larger than 12.5 mm, making it reliable in standard industrial environments.
